2. The Big House – Michigan Stadium

MMB field formation in Michigan Stadium with "Go Blue" banner during Half-time game against Rutgers University Oct. 28, 2017. Photo Credit: Wikimedia Commons @Shonebrooks

With a staggering capacity of over 107,000, Michigan Stadium—better known as “The Big House”—is the largest stadium in the United States. The sheer magnitude of the crowd creates an electrifying atmosphere, with the iconic "Go Blue!" chants echoing throughout Ann Arbor. The town transforms on game day, with thousands of fans descending upon the famous State Street tailgates and the legendary Michigan Marching Band leading the festivities. The game day energy is unmatched, with the stadium becoming a fortress of sound that overwhelms visiting teams.
